  PURPOSE OF THE POSITION:

  You will assist with the planning, scheduling and assignment of manpower to specific jobs within the Freight Car Repair and Freight Car Inspection, ensuring that all repairs and/or servicing are performed in a safe and efficient manner, in accordance with Company, AAR and TC regulations.

  POSITION ACCOUNTABILITIES:

  Conduct job briefings, end of shift briefings, safety meetings and activities, ensuring that safety rules, procedures and policies are adhered to thorough proficiency testing and safety tracking document

  Correct and document safety incidents, safety hazards/concerns, investigates for corrective actions to the various departments, involving the Health and Safety Committee in the prescribed timelines

  Support, communicate and deliver to key performance indicators. Leads to ensure all direct reports have an understanding of the business objectives, as well as the role they are all accountable for

  Communicate and interact regularly with management within field operations to ensure Freight Car repair and train servicing is meeting the expectations of internal and external customers

  Ensure that there is the appropriate level of stock/material and is responsible for ordering within prescribed limits through the SAP system. Supports all expenditure reduction initiatives

  Maintain communication and foster positive working relationships with local union officials. Ensures the collective agreement is understood and managed as it is written

  Support and participate in Consequence Leadership, provide employees both Positive and Constructive Feedback throughout shift

  Support and participate in continuous improvement initiatives to improve productivity and effectiveness of the operation. Support Lean Philosophy and Principals

  Ensure Freight Car bad order repair, cycle time, dwell time, productivity and key metrics are met. Coordinate with Field Operations to ensure over the road set-offs of bad order Freight Cars are repaired in a timely manner

  Ensure repairs and train servicing are in compliance with AAR, TC standards and Canadian Pacific policies

  Support mechanical forces at train incidents within their jurisdiction adhering to the guidelines of the Emergency Response Plan

  Communicate and interact regularly with local/external counterparts

  Work directly with employees in the shop & yard environments to establish self-managed work teams and provides guidance and support to employees to bring about the vision of an empowered and engaged workforce

  Medical Requirements:

  Operating safely is a core foundation of CPKC. Our commitment is to protect our people, customers, communities in which we operate, the environment and our assets. We are also committed to a healthy and safe workplace. CPKC’s Alcohol and Drug Policy and Procedures (“Policy and Procedures”) support these commitments. All new hires for a safety sensitive position will be required to complete a pre-employment medical that includes a physical, vision, hearing, alcohol, and drug audit assessment. Pre-employment qualification drug test(s) are also required. This includes candidates participating in the Trainee Program who will also be required to pass a drug test during the training process before receiving final qualification for the position.
